Approximately three weeks ago, after making a left turn, I noticed the steering wheel became difficult to turn. The problem would disappear after backing up. And was not always consistent. I brought it into my garage who checked the belts and fluid. They reported everything was fine. Yesterday (2/22) leaving work I was making a left turn out of the parking lot into the exit lane, and lost all steering ability. Another employee stopped to see if I needed help. When I told him I lost the steering again and asked if he could look. When I opened my door to get out, from his height he could see something sticking out underneath the clutch area. He reached down and saw that a chunk of the cloth mat had been sucked up into the steering column at the base of the floor and was wrapped freezing the steering. It took him a while, but he was eventually able to free it. Almost the entire, heavy cloth mat was a giant ball wrapped by the column. I was lucky that it happened on the company campus only moving a few miles an hour, and not up on interstate 78 I travel everyday at 55 miles an hour when the steering completely froze.

Steering locks up due to floor mat grabbing steering column from floor base because it is all open. Dealer notifed, and informed consumer that nothing could be done because of the design of the vehicle.

Slow oil loss from small hole in oil pan over period of at least 6 days failed to activate warnings prior to engine seize up. Est 3/4 qt oil remaining after engine seized but warn lite did not come on until engine stopped. Veh was in busy traffic when engine unexpectly and abruptly stopped and would not restart. Oil pan failure resulted from scraping contact over time with road surfaces on dips due to pan design and lowness of veh the pan has a lowerd detent just before drain plug which appears to be first point of impact when dips are encountered. Repeated contacts did not damage overall pan but left unprotected the detent which scraped or wore thru metal and allowed oil leakage. Oil pan should be strenghtened or protected at that point to preclude reoccurrance.
